The in Kentucky, also known as Old Statehouse, is the former capitol building of the Commonwealth of . The building is located in Kentucky's capital, , and housed the Kentucky General Assembly from 1830 to 1910. is situated 370 feet northeast of Page’s Shoe Repair.
